Our lead product application is a next generation coating for stents to reduce restenosis. This coating provides important advantages over drug eluting stents and is expected to increase the safety and efficacy of coated stents while eliminating the need to extend costly antiplatelet therapy beyond one month. AVI has developed this coating through the preclinical stage and is preparing to initiate a FIM study.

In addition to coronary and peripheral stents, AVI’s Biomimetic coatings can be used to improve the performance of many types of devices such as pace maker leads, heart assist devices, vascular grafts, AV access grafts, cardiopulmonary bypass circuits and indwelling blood gas sensors.
